Reform Movement Bestows Highest Honor Upon Kate Michelman
NOVEMBER 6, 2003 - Kate Michelman, the outgoing president of NARAL Pro-Choice America, the nation's premier reproductive-rights organization, received the Reform Jewish Movement's highest honor today during the UAHC's Biennial Convention in Minneapolis for her fight for the rights
Reform Movement Condemns Terrorist Attack on Israelis
NEW YORK, NY-The leader of the North American Reform Movement today strongly condemned the deadly terrorist bombing of a busy restaurant in central Jerusalem that is reported to have left at least fifteen people, including 6 infants, dead and nearly 90 wounded.

Amos Oz, Israeli Author and Scholar Receives Eisendrath Award
November 6, 2003 -- Amos Oz, the award-winning Israeli author, poet, and critic, received the Reform Jewish Movement's highest honor today during the Union of American Hebrew Congregations' Biennial Convention in Minneapolis.
